Angry ANOTHER ABC issue.....

Driving to work, the car started driving like a boat in rough seas. I thought maybe a tire went down. It was hard to drive, all over the road. I stopped on the side of the road and the suspension or part of it decided to do its own rodeo. Yes, the strut(s) were going up and down like those freaking cars with hydraulic levers.

No codes, no warning lights. Toggling between Sport mode and comfort mode had no effect. Got to work, gingerly. Shut it down, restarted it and it seemed fine. Of course, it was just idling.

Any one know what the hell could have caused that?
